Additional Information
 
NameFoxy Fagan Comics 5 | Published
PublicationPrice: 0.10 USD | Pages: 52 | Frequency: bimonthly
 
Cover1 page
FeatureFoxy Fagan
GenreAnthropomorphic-funny Animals
PencilsHarvey Eisenberg
InksHarvey Eisenberg
 
AdvertisementSave Money - Save Time New Easy Way Makes Button Holes (1 page)
Letterstypeset (partial)
NotesAdvertisement for Button Hole Maker from London Specialties
 
Comic StoryNo Title (12 pages)
FeatureFoxy Fagan
GenreAnthropomorphic-funny Animals
Script
PencilsHarvey Eisenberg
InksHarvey Eisenberg
First LineHey! Can't I even have my belongings?
 
Comic StoryNo Title (8 pages)
FeatureThe Bugsey Bear Family
GenreAnthropomorphic-funny Animals
First LineHey pop! Hurry and give me a nickel!
 
Text StoryWeaver the Beaver (2 pages)
Letterstypeset
GenreAnthropomorphic-funny Animals
Script
NotesText story with one spot illustration
 
Comic StoryNo Title (6 pages)
FeaturePete and Tweet
GenreAnthropomorphic-funny Animals
First LineWhew! I just made it!
NotesContains several panels with a stereotypical 1940s black maid "mammy" character
 
Comic StoryNo Title (11 pages)
FeatureLittle Buck
GenreAnthropomorphic-funny Animals
First LineWait till Pinto sees my birch bark canoe.
 
Comic StoryNo Title (8 pages)
FeaturePancakes
GenreAnthropomorphic-funny Animals
First LineBoy! I almost got one dat time!
NotesPancakes is a little animal-like humanoid who looks vaguely like a 1940s stereotypical black person and speaks in stereotypical slang ("I is gettin' outa here!").
 
AdvertisementBoys! Girls! Make Your Own Models of Dogs, Soldiers - Anything - This Easy New Way! (1 page)
Letterstypeset (partial)
NotesAdvertisement for model making kit from Rubber-for-Molds, Inc.
 
AdvertisementWhile They Last (1 page)
Letterstypeset (partial)
NotesAdvertisement for U.S. Air Forces Flying Helmets from Miller and Company
 
Publisher advertisementBullseye! "Red" Rabbit Never Missed! (1 page)
Feature"Red" Rabbit
GenreAnthropomorphic-funny Animals
NotesHouse ad for "Red" Rabbit Comics
